As I settled in to watch tonight's PBA finals, I could feel the electricity in the air even through my screen. The matchup between these two powerhouse teams had been building for weeks, and tonight's game promised to deliver fireworks. Let me tell you, it didn't disappoint - though the final score of 98-94 doesn't quite capture the rollercoaster this game turned out to be. What struck me most wasn't just the numbers on the board, but the dramatic shifts in momentum that ultimately decided the outcome. Having followed basketball for over fifteen years, I've seen my share of championship games, but tonight's strategic battle between the benches was something special.
When Coach Cone made that statement about bench performance determining the game, I'll admit I thought he was just giving standard coachspeak. But watching how the game unfolded, his words proved prophetic. The starting lineup came out blazing, building what seemed like an insurmountable 15-point lead by the second quarter. Then came the substitution that changed everything. The second unit, which had been so reliable throughout the playoffs, suddenly looked like different players out there. Their defensive rotations slowed just enough to create openings, and their offensive sets became predictable. I counted at least four consecutive possessions where they failed to even get a shot off - turnovers just kept piling up. That 15-point cushion evaporated in what felt like five minutes of game time, and you could see the confidence draining from the players' body language.
What fascinated me as someone who analyzes game strategy was how the momentum shift became self-perpetuating. When the starters returned, they were facing a completely different psychological landscape. Instead of building on a comfortable lead, they were now fighting to regain control against a team that had found its rhythm. You could see the fatigue setting in earlier than usual - their defensive slides were half a step slower, and those crisp passes that characterized their first stint became slightly telegraphed. The opposing team capitalized brilliantly, attacking the paint relentlessly and drawing fouls that put our key players in trouble. Personally, I think Coach Cone might have waited two possessions too long to call that timeout when the lead was slipping away - sometimes you need to stop the bleeding immediately rather than hoping your veterans will figure it out.
The fourth quarter turned into the defensive battle I'd been anticipating, with both teams trading baskets in a back-and-forth that had me on the edge of my seat. The final three minutes were particularly telling - our team went 2 for 8 from the field while committing three crucial turnovers. Meanwhile, the opponents scored on six of their last seven possessions, including that dagger three-pointer with 28 seconds left that essentially sealed the game. Looking at the stat sheet afterward, the bench scoring discrepancy told the whole story: 15 points from our second unit compared to 32 from theirs. In a game decided by just four points, that 17-point difference from the benches was absolutely decisive.
Reflecting on tonight's outcome, I'm reminded why basketball remains such a compelling sport - it's not just about star power but about how all the pieces fit together throughout the entire game. The final score shows a close contest, but the real story was written during those critical minutes when the game's momentum permanently shifted. For our team to bounce back in the series, they'll need to address that bench reliability issue that Coach Cone identified. From my perspective, it might require adjusting the rotation patterns or giving different combinations of reserve players more minutes together to build chemistry. Whatever the solution, Game 2 promises to be another fascinating chapter in what's shaping up to be a classic finals series.
